Problem

Complete the missing coordinate calculation in this proof step: Distance from \(A\)\((1,2)\) to \(B\)\((4,6)\) is \(\text{\_\_\_}\).

Big Picture

What this problem is really about

First identify what kind of quantity the proof blank requests, because slope, displacement, and distance use the same coordinate changes differently. For distance, treat the horizontal and vertical changes as perpendicular legs, square and add them, and take the nonnegative square root so the result is one scalar length.
